Just to update on these guys, I took the chance and ordered a deact Walther PPK in 7.65 cal on Monday. It arrived today via TNT but when I opened package I was disappointed to find it was a .22LR deact PPK. So far they have been very helpful, I told them I was unhappy as it wasn't a .22 one that was advertised so I've sent it back for an exchange.
